Cooking oils and fats may enter the drain as liquids but solidify as they cool, coating the interior walls of pipes and eventually causing a complete blockage.
Shifting soil or aging infrastructure can lead to cracked, bellied, or collapsed pipes that impede water flow. Professional Solutions and Technology
